Site Reclamation Activity <br /> April 1996 - March 1997 <br /> Page 8 <br /> MAYFLOWER MILL AREA - Plate No. 3 <br /> There was no activity at this site during the 1996 reporting year. <br /> Ownership of this site was transferred to the San Juan County <br /> Historical Society for conversion of this site into a historical <br /> and interpretive tour. This conversion was approved in AM-004 and <br /> took place in May of 1996 . The Historical Society operated the <br /> tour for a partial season in 1996. <br /> No SGC activity is planned for 1997 at this site. <br /> MONITORING - Water Quality <br /> Included in Appendix A is water quality data for; <br /> 1) Mayflower Millsite area <br /> a) Animas River above (AR3 .5) and below (AR4) complex. <br /> b) Boulder Creek above (BC1) and below (BC2) tailings ponds. <br /> c) Monitoring wells on the banks of the Animas River down <br /> gradient from Tailings Pond #3 (EOMW1 and EOMW2) <br /> d) Diversion ditch flow between Tailings Pond #3 and <br /> Tailings Pond #4 , upgradient of TP #3 , (SCTP31) and <br /> before entry to the Animas River (SCTP32) . <br /> 2) American Tunnel area <br /> a) Cement Creek above (CC1/CC1A/CC1B) and below (CC2) <br /> complex. <br /> b) Springs in the area of the now reclaimed waste dump <br /> (ATS1, ATS2) . <br /> 3) Eureka Creek between Sunnyside Basin and the Terry Tunnel <br /> (EC1) <br /> 4) Mine Pool <br /> a) American Tunnel <br /> b) Terry Tunnel <br /> MONITORING - Discussion of Water Quality Monitoring Results <br /> 1) Mayflower Millsite area <br /> The Animas River and Boulder Creek monitoring results continue <br /> to exhibit increased zinc and manganese concentrations between <br /> the upstream and downstream monitoring points during the <br /> spring sampling event. Summer or fall sampling events show <br /> smaller or no significant change between these same points as <br /> observed from the July, 1996 and October, 1996 sample results. <br /> Sunnyside plans to take at least one additional set of samples <br /> from the Animas River in 1997 to confirm this occurrence. <br />
